Ich habe eine Devolo Fernbedienung, die ja nur vier Tasten besitzt.
Interessant ist es für mich, mit einer Taste alle Beleuchtungskombinationen durchzuschalten die sich bei einer bestimmten Anzahl von Leuchten ergibt.
Bei z.B. zwei Leuchten gibt es logischwerweise folgende Kombinationen:
L1 L2
an aus
an an
aus an
aus aus
Im Homeegramm (eines pro Schaltvorgang) sieht das wie folgt aus:
Auslöser ist eine Taste der Fernbedienung
Bedingung ist der letzte Schaltzustand der Leuchten L1 und L2
Aktion ist der nächste Schaltzustand der Leuchten L1 und L2 (dieser Schaltzustand ist die Bedingung im nächsten Homeegramm)
usw.
In den Homeegrammen sollten dabei alle möglichen Schaltkombinationen als Bedingung berücksichtigt werden, damit z.B. bei
Nichtausführung eines Schaltbefehls (soll manchmal bei Homee vorkommen ) eine nicht definierte Bedingung nicht auftreten kann, welche die Schleife unterbrechen würde.
Im Grunde sehr einfach und beliebig veränderbar und erweiterbar.
Vor allem ist es für die anderen Hausbewohner leicht begreifbar . Diese brauchen sich nur eine Taste z.B. für die Beleuchtung im Wohnzimmer merken.
Im Übrigen gibt es dieses Prinzip des sequenziellen Durchschaltens von Beleuchtungszuständen schon seit Jahrzehnten z.B. in Omas Stehlampe mit Fußschalter.
steckt hinter deinem Beitrag eine Frage? Was du erzählst, ist genau so umsetzbar. Allerdings beschreibst du das mit den Bedingungen etwas schwierig.
Möglichkeit 1: 1 Taster ist genau für eine Lampenkombination zuständig und schaltet diese wechselnd ein und aus. -> Wenn “Taster”, Bedingung “L1 und oder L2” war an/aus -> Einschalten. Je Taster brauchst du dann 2 HGs.
Möglichkeit 2: 1 Taster ist für an oder aus je einer Lampe zuständig. Wenn “Taster” dann L1 an.
Bedingung brauchst du in dem Fall nicht, weil du nichts durchschalten musst. Homee stört es nicht, wenn eine eingeschaltene Lampe nochmals eingeschalten wird.
Möglichkeit 3: Du benutzt 1 der 4 Taster, um alle Lampensequenzen durchzuschalten. Sinnvoll, wenn du die anderen 3 Tasten für etwas anderes verwenden willst´. Dann brauchst du 4 HGs: Wenn “Taster” Bedingung “L1 an und L2 aus” dann L1 aus L2 an. (nach deiner Reihenfolge oben).
Da waren wir wohl wieder ziemlich ähnlich unterwegs…
Ich sehe keinen Grund, warum das nicht klappen sollte. Und da es mathematisch keine weiteren Bedingungstupel gibt, kann es auch zu keinem Fehlverhalten bei nicht ausgeführten Aktionen kommen.
Genauso meinte ich es!
Auslöser ist z.B. genau eine Taste, weil wie schon richtig erkannt, ich die anderen nicht dafür verschenken möchte.
Aber der Hauptgrund ist weiterhin, daß es für den Rest im Haushalt leicht zu verstehen ist und ich nicht die Bedeutung jeder Taste erklären muss.